Democracy NC Responds to SCOTUS Decision in Covington Redistricting Case

The U.S. Supreme Court on Monday rejected a request by North Carolina lawmakers to review a case that struck down 2011 state legislative districts drawn as illegal racial gerrymanders. The Court also sent the case back to the lower court to determine whether elections should be held in 2017 as initially ordered. Voting rights group [...]

Federal Court Strikes Down Gerrymandered Districts

Late Friday Federal Court Ruling Strikes Down Gerrymandered Districts Late Friday, three federal appellate judges threw out congressional voting maps the Republican-led General Assembly drew five years ago, ruling that two districts were gerrymandered along racial lines. Judges ordered state lawmakers to redraw the maps within two weeks. As WRAL reported, "the three-judge panel ruled [...]

Data Highlight: US Supreme Court Rejects Aggressive Segregation

In March, the US Supreme Court ruled that maps drawn by Alabama lawmakers distorted the requirements of the Voting Rights Act by packing African Americans into a small number of districts. Today, the Court pointed to that decision and ordered the NC Supreme Court to reconsider a challenge to the maps drawn by the Republican-controlled [...]
